I went through him to purchase an engine for a customer of mine. It took twice as long to get it as he said. He lied about it saying it was going through customes when it came from Washington state.

He advertised it as rebuilt with a one year warranty. There was a repair order from the shipper on the engine. It had not been rebuilt and when I called them they said that they would not sell suck a thing with a one year warranty.

My customer was buying a rebuilt engine as far as he knew and refused it when it showed up.I am stuck with a $16,000.00 engine and no one is returning my call. John is a lier and a very shady business man.

I have the very fax John sent to me and I will type it word for word. 

Cummins Signature 600 ISX-CPL 2834 - 600 HP - 2001 Rebuilt engine assembly with stand test time - Complete less starter/ alternator/ fan clutch - no core charge one year parts warranty. 

This is the engine that I had purchase. What he sold me was an engine that had the no. 6 hole repaired, rod and main bearings installed and one cam replaced. This was on the original sellers repair order on the engine when it came. It also stated that the engine has 500,000 miles on it. Only the no. six hole repaired. No new water pump, turbo, valve job or injectors. I could pass on the injectors, but the rest is pretty standard. 

John is still a lier and hasn't proven anything to me. I signed off on his quote. That is the only place my signature appears. The engine went straight to my customer and he is the one who refused to keep the engine, because he knows what a rebuilt engine is too. John seems to be the one confused. 

I can send anyone a copy of Diesel Engine Exports quote to me. It is worded just as I said. He does say at the bottom in his fine print that "all sales are final". I guess John is not a lier 100% of the time.

Engine purchased was invoiced as recent rebuild with operating time on the engine since the rebuild.  The invoice was signed off on by the purchaser and it was indicated on the invoice All Sales Final  Engine CPL and Serial number matched what was provided.

Customer did want to return, but it was made clear that they received what was ordered and that all sales are final.  This is why we have the invoices signed off on.
